Chapter-08: Digital Transformation of Agriculture in India: Opportunities, Constraints, and Strategic Pathways for the Himalayan Region

Synopsis

Agriculture remains the foundation of India's socioeconomic fabric, engaging approximately 54.6 per cent of the total workforce and contributing 18.4 per cent to Gross Value Added. The rapid proliferation of digital technologies encompassing the Internet of Things (IoT), artificial intelligence (AI), remote sensing, precision agriculture platforms, and digital public infrastructure has inaugurated a transformative moment for Indian agriculture. Simultaneously, the Himalayan Agro-Ecological zone, spanning Jammu & Kashmir, Himachal Pradesh, Uttarakhand, and the North-Eastern hill states, presents both a compelling frontier for digital intervention and a deeply challenging terrain for adoption. This chapter undertakes a systematic, research-augmented inquiry into the opportunities, structural challenges, and forward-looking pathways of digital agriculture in India, with particularised focus on the Himalayan region. Drawing upon a comprehensive review of peer-reviewed literature, policy documents, empirical studies, and field-level evidence, the analysis reveals that while digital agriculture holds unprecedented potential to enhance productivity, climate resilience, and market access, its diffusion across Himalayan smallholders is critically constrained by infrastructural deficits, digital illiteracy, terrain-driven inaccessibility, and the feminisation of mountain agriculture consequent upon sustained male out-migration. The chapter argues for a differentiated, context-sensitive approach to digital agriculture policy that prioritises mountain-specific solutions, inclusive governance frameworks, and capacity-building as necessary preconditions for technological uptake. The study concludes with actionable policy insights and a research agenda for the next phase of digital agricultural transformation in India.
